What is a mixed number?

Back

A mixed number is a whole number combined with a proper fraction, such as 2 \frac{1}{2}.

How do you convert an improper fraction to a mixed number?

Back

Divide the numerator by the denominator. The quotient is the whole number, and the remainder over the denominator is the fraction.

How do you add mixed numbers?

Back

Convert to improper fractions, find a common denominator, add the fractions, and convert back to a mixed number if necessary.

What is the least common denominator (LCD)?

Back

The least common denominator is the smallest multiple that two or more denominators share.

How do you find the least common denominator?

Back

List the multiples of each denominator and find the smallest multiple that appears in both lists.

What is the process for subtracting fractions with different denominators?

Back

Find the least common denominator, convert the fractions, and then subtract the numerators.
